SC II Acquisition Corp. (SCII) is a publicly traded special purpose acquisition company (SPAC) trading at a current price of $9.96 as of 2026-04-10, marking a 0.10% dip from the previous session’s close. No recent earnings data is available for the firm at the time of writing, as the pre-deal SPAC has not released quarterly financial results in recent months.
